Ivan Ananyevich Lukyanov (Russian: Иван Ананьевич Лукьянов; born 27 December 1990) is a Russian former football player.
Club career
He made his professional debut for FC KAMAZ Naberezhnye Chelny on 4 April 2011 in a Russian Football National League game against FC Luch-Energiya Vladivostok.[1]
